Becoming a corporate trainer is a lucrative opportunity for experts who excel at guiding others. This position typically involves creating and presenting business education programs to employees across multiple sectors . Possible responsibilities can include evaluating skill requirements , building interactive content , and measuring training results. A strong understanding in sales principles, adult learning methodologies, and strong interpersonal skills are essential for achievement in this field .

Business Sales Educator Compensation : What You Can See
The average corporate educator's compensation can fluctuate considerably depending on factors like expertise , region , field, and check here a size of duties. Generally , entry-level positions might produce around $ 50,000 annually year , while seasoned specialists with substantial knowledge can receive anywhere from $70,000 and even go beyond $ 110,000 each year . Besides, incentives and benefits can additionally affect combined earnings .

Getting a Corporate Deal Educator Job: Expertise & Approaches
To confidently win a rewarding corporate sales trainer role , you'll need a combination of proven competencies and well-defined approaches. Beyond exceptional communication abilities, demonstrate a considerable understanding of selling processes like SPIN Selling or Challenger Sale. Cultivate your expertise in adult learning principles – this is essential for creating engaging and effective training programs . Evaluate showcasing experience in performance assessment to highlight your ability to personalize training to specific organizational requirements.
